About the role
Flux is building the world's first AI Hardware Engineer, and that means everything around it has to just work. As a Platform Engineer, you'll own the full-stack systems that make the Flux platform feel seamless to end users, covering billing, authentication, onboarding, and integrations. You are responsible for shipping production features that impact every user, ensuring the platform remains reliable and available at all times. You will maintain the infrastructure that allows Flux to scale from early adopters to a growing customer base. You will partner closely with product and design to translate high level concepts into robust, user-facing platform capabilities. You will implement and enforce standards for logging, monitoring, and error tracking across your services. Ultimately, you will play a central role in enabling Flux to deliver on its mission of making hardware creation accessible to anyone with a natural language prompt.

What you'll do
- Build and maintain user-facing platform features focused on billing, authentication, onboarding, and account settings.
- Integrate and maintain critical third-party APIs such as Stripe, Firebase, and analytics providers.
- Write high-quality TypeScript, Node.js backend services and React frontend components.
- Drive improvements in reliability and performance for core platform flows and user journeys.
- Implement observability standards, logging, and error-tracking to gain insight into production behavior.
- Collaborate with cross-functional teams to design APIs that support new products and external integrations.
- Document system architecture and best practices for your domain to enable knowledge sharing and consistency.
- Optimize deployment pipelines and cloud configurations to support fast, safe, and repeatable releases.
- Troubleshoot complex issues that span frontend, backend, and third-party service dependencies.
- Participate in on-call rotations to respond to production incidents and minimize user impact.
- Mentor junior engineers by providing clear code reviews, feedback, and technical guidance.
- Explore and prototype new tools and workflows that enhance the efficiency of the platform engineering team.
- Ensure compliance with security and privacy best practices in all platform features.
- Contribute to roadmap planning by providing technical insights and identifying dependencies or risks early.
